Queen Elizabeth II Sovereigns 1974-1982

Obverse: Queen head facing right wearing a coronet, The initials of the designer do not appear and the truncation is blank.

Reverse: St.George mounted with sword attacking the dragon, streamer flowing from St George's helmet. The date appears below the exergue line at the bottom with the letters B.P. to the right.

- Struck in 22ct gold
- Weight: 7.98g / Diameter: 22.05mm
- Obverse by Arnold Machin
- Featuring Reverse design of St George & the dragon by Benedetto Pistrucci
- Die Axis: ↑ / ↑
- Presentation case available

Queen Elizabeth II decimal sovereigns were struck at the Tower Mint in London until 1975 when the mint moved its operations to Liantrisant in Wales, none were struck at overseas mints.
